117.info
人生若只如初见

在Linux嵌入式系统中gettickcount的应用场景有哪些

在Linux嵌入式系统中,gettickcount通常用于以下应用场景:

  1. 实时性要求较高的应用:gettickcount可以用来实现精确的时间测量,帮助系统实现对实时性要求较高的应用程序的调度和控制。

  2. 定时器的实现:gettickcount可以用来实现定时器功能,如定时执行某个任务、定时发送数据等。

  3. 事件驱动编程:gettickcount可以用来实现事件的定时触发和处理,帮助系统实现事件驱动编程模型。

  4. 性能分析和调试:gettickcount可以用来对系统的性能进行分析和调试,帮助开发人员找出系统中的性能瓶颈和优化方向。

  5. 电源管理:gettickcount可以用来实现系统的省电功能,帮助系统在空闲状态下降低功耗,延长系统的续航时间。

总的来说,gettickcount在Linux嵌入式系统中是一个非常有用的工具,可以帮助系统实现时间测量、定时器功能、事件驱动编程、性能分析和调试以及电源管理等多种应用场景。

未经允许不得转载 » 本文链接:https://www.117.info/ask/feaa0AzsABg5XBQ.html

推荐文章

  • linux系统怎么修改主机名

    要修改Linux系统的主机名,可以按照以下步骤操作: 打开终端,并以root用户身份登录。 使用以下命令查看当前主机名: hostname 使用以下命令修改主机名(假设要将...

  • Linux中怎么使用date命令生成日期字符串

    要在Linux中使用date命令生成日期字符串,可以按照以下格式执行命令:
    date +'%Y-%m-%d %H:%M:%S' 这将生成一个日期字符串,格式为"年-月-日 时:分:秒"。您...

  • Linux中pstree命令参数怎么配置

    pstree命令用于显示进程树,可以通过一些参数来配置输出的格式和内容。以下是一些常用的参数配置: -p:显示进程树及每个进程的PID。
    -u:显示进程树及每个...

  • Linux中pstree命令的参数有哪些

    在Linux中,pstree命令的常用参数有: -a:显示命令行参数。
    -c:不显示线程。
    -h:使用人类可读的格式显示进程ID。
    -p:显示进程ID。
    -u:...

  • 如何通过gettickcount计算Linux程序的运行时长

    在Linux中,可以使用clock_gettime函数来获取程序的运行时长。clock_gettime函数可以返回一个结构体timespec,其中包含程序开始运行到当前时间的时长。具体操作步...

  • gettickcount在Linux中与时间戳的关系是什么

    在Linux中,GetTickCount函数通常用于Windows系统中获取当前系统运行时间的毫秒数。在Linux中,可以使用clock_gettime函数来获取系统时间的时间戳,以毫秒为单位...

  • 如何处理gettickcount函数在Linux中的溢出问题

    在Linux中,可以使用clock_gettime函数来代替GetTickCount函数来处理溢出问题。clock_gettime函数返回当前的时间戳,并且不会受到溢出的影响。下面是一个使用clo...

  • jstat工具在Linux中的替代方案有哪些

    在Linux中,可以使用以下工具替代jstat: vmstat:用于监控系统的虚拟内存、磁盘、CPU等性能指标。
    iostat:用于监控系统的磁盘I/O性能指标。
    sar:用...